WHAT IS BOOK VIDEO?

A book video creation refers to the process of producing a video that promotes a book, often highlighting its themes, characters, and overall storyline. These videos can serve as powerful marketing tools, engaging potential readers through visual and auditory storytelling, reaching a broader audience through social media platforms, book trailers, or promotional campaigns.

Ultimately, book video creation bridges the gap between traditional reading and modern multimedia consumption, making the literary world more interactive and visually appealing.

WHY A BOOK VIDEO CREATION IS IMPORTANT FOR PUBLISHED AUTHORS

Boosting Conversion Rates

When potential readers watch a book trailer, they are more likely to purchase the book if they feel connected or intrigued by what they saw.

Increased Engagement

They can evoke emotions through music, visuals, and narration, making the story more compelling and creating an emotional connection with potential readers.

Attracting Media Attention

A captivating book trailer can catch the eye of journalists, bloggers, and influencers who are always looking for fresh and visually engaging content to feature.

Here are the key features of a book video creation

Narrative Voice-over

A professional or engaging narrator provides context, reads excerpts, or conveys the book’s themes and emotions, enhancing the storytelling experience.

Compelling Visuals

High-quality images, illustrations, or video clips that visually represent the book’s content, characters, and settings, complementing the voice-over.

Sound Effects

Subtle sound effects that add depth and interest, making the video more immersive and dynamic.

Dynamic Editing

Smooth transitions, pacing, and visual effects that maintain viewer interest and create a polished, professional look.

Call to Action

A clear prompt at the end of the video encouraging viewers to purchase the book and visit the author’s website.

Background Music

A carefully chosen soundtrack that matches the mood of the book, enhancing emotional engagement and setting the tone for the narrative.

Text Elements

On-screen text to highlight key quotes, the book’s title, and important information, ensuring viewers grasp essential points quickly.

Branding Elements

Consistent use of colors, fonts, and logos that reflect the book’s branding and the author’s identity, reinforcing recognition.

Length Consideration

Typically short (30-60 seconds) to keep viewers engaged and ensure the content is digestible.

Accessibility Features

Inclusion of subtitles or captions to make the video accessible to a wider audience, including those with hearing impairments.
